Les outils qui respectent l'environnement Système de coordonnées en sortie créent des jeux de données géographiques en sortie dotés du système de coordonnées spécifié.
Le traitement, à savoir le calcul des relations de géométrie et la modification des géométries, s'effectue dans le même système de coordonnées que le jeux de données géographiques en sortie. Cet environnement remplace le système de coordonnées par défaut des jeux de données géographiques en sortie créés par les outils de géotraitement.
Pour savoir comment le système de coordonnées est déterminé, reportez-vous à la rubrique Référence spatiale et géotraitement.
Remarques sur l'utilisation
- Quand l’environnement du système de coordonnées en sortie est différent du système de coordonnées en entrée, l’entité est projetée dans le système de coordonnées en sortie pendant l’exécution de l’outil. Cette projection sans incidence sur l’entrée.
- Si le système de coordonnées en entrée ou en sortie est inconnu, aucune projection n’a lieu. Dans ce cas, les coordonnées de l’entrée sont alors censées être dans le même système de coordonnées que le système de coordonnées en sortie.
- Lorsque les systèmes de coordonnées en entrée et en sortie nécessitent une transformation géographique, définissez l’environnement sur Transformations géographiques.
Syntaxe de la boîte de dialogue
Cette option spécifie le système de coordonnées en sortie des jeux des données géographiques créés par les outils de géotraitement.
- Identique à l'entrée : le jeu de données géographiques en sortie sera dans le même système de coordonnées que l'entrée. Il s’agit de l’option par défaut.
- Comme spécifié ci-dessous - permet de choisir le système de coordonnées des jeux de données géographiques en sortie. Vous pouvez soit indiquer un nom de système de coordonnées soit y accéder à partir de la boîte de dialogue Propriétés de référence spatiale.
- Same as Display (Identique à l'affichage) : le système de coordonnées de la carte ou de la scène actuelle est utilisé.
- Comme la couche <nom> : toutes les couches sont répertoriées et vous pouvez en choisir une comme système de coordonnées. À l’instar de l’option Same as Display (Identique à l’affichage), le système de coordonnées de la couche est lu et stocké. La prochaine fois que vous consulterez le paramètre Système de coordonnées en sortie, il indiquera As Specified Below (Comme spécifié ci-dessous).
Syntaxe de script
arcpy.env.outputCoordinateSystem = coordinate_system
Paramètre | Explication |
---|---|
coordinate_system | Par défaut, le système de coordonnées en sortie est identique à celui de l’entrée ; si ce n'est pas le cas, le système de coordonnées en sortie peut être défini à l’aide des éléments suivants :
|
Exemple de script
import arcpy
# Set the workspace, outputCoordinateSystem and geographicTransformations
# environments
arcpy.env.workspace = "c:/data"
arcpy.env.outputCoordinateSystem = arcpy.SpatialReference("WGS 1984 UTM Zone 18N")
arcpy.env.geographicTransformations = "Arc_1950_To_WGS_1984_5; PSAD_1956_To_WGS_1984_6"
# Project data into new coordinate system while buffering.
arcpy.Buffer_analysis("roads.shp", "roads_buffer.shp", "10 meters")